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"Table narration using narration templates." This method involves narrating a table extracted from a data source using at least one narration template. The process includes performing structural analysis on the extracted table, selecting a structural template based on this analysis, and then choosing a narration template accordingly. Finally, the method narrates the extracted table based on the selected narration template and displays a narrative output of the table.
